Ipswich Station is well-equipped with facilities to serve both regular and occasional travellers. Ticketing is a breeze here, as the station boasts a ticket office with extensive opening hours, and numerous ticket machines where you can collect tickets purchased online. For those using smartcards, Ipswich offers on-site issuance and validators.
Accessibility is another strong point, with step-free access provided throughout via lifts. There are acc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and accessible toilets for ease of movement and convenience. Additional services include waiting rooms, a first-class lounge, and a variety of seating areas.
Safety and assistance are well-catered for with CCTV monitoring for enhanced security. The station also provides a helpline service that allows planning assistance up to two hours before your journey. While Ipswich Station offers assistance in most areas, there is no luggage storage available.
Beyond the train tracks, Ipswich Station serves as a well-connected travel hub with multiple onward travel options. For bus travellers, Ipswich Buses and First offer a network of routes that link travellers to nearby towns, villages, and key landmarks around Ipswich. Convenient services like routes 16 and 66 connect the station forecourt with the town centre.
If you're planning a day of exploration, an Ipswich PLUSBUS ticket is a fantastic choice for unlimited bus travel around town at a discounted rate when purchased with your train ticket. For more on local bus routes and PLUSBUS details, visit the PLUSBUS website.

For those concerned with accessibility and convenience, Paignton station offers a range of amenities.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day, 06:55 to 18:00, and has slightly reduced hours on weekends. There are also ticket machines for those who prefer quick, self-service options, which are accessible for all users, including those with mobility impairments. Although there are no induction loops or smartcard validators, the station provides essential support services with customer help points and staff assistance available during most hours of operation.
The station prioritizes passenger safety and comfort, evidenced by the presence of CCTV, refreshment facilities, and local shops. If you decide to wait for your connection, while there isn't a dedicated waiting lounge, there's still ample seating available. Toilet facilities, along with baby-changing amenities, are located on Platform 2, though accessible toilets are not currently provided.
Paignton station seamlessly connects you to other forms of transport, making your onward journey straightforward. Whether you need bus information or prefer a taxi, you'll find these services easily accessible. The rail replacement services and bicycle hire options add to the convenience, ensuring mobility even when unexpected disruptions occur.
Regarding accessibility, while step-free access is available in parts of the station, it is categorized as a Step-Free Category B1 station, offering step-free access to both platforms via a level crossing. However, note that the station lacks accessible car park facilities, which requires planning for those with mobility challenges.
